You can add maintenance modules to ships in v3.2. They cost 200 MC, are size 25 and require 125 crew. They are similar in principle to mining modules or terraforming modules. When a ship or a PDC containing maintenance modules is on, or in orbit of, a population, the maintenance modules are added to the total maintenance facilities of that population for the purposes of maintaining ships in orbit. However, unlike normal maintenance facilities, they cannot build maintenance supplies.
This will allow you to create a fleet base without needing a colonisable planet. You can designate any rocky body as a colony, stick a PDC on it with maintenance facilities and you have a base where ships can be maintained or overhauled (assuming they are small enough for the available facilities). You will need to either ship in some minerals, mine them on site, perhaps with automated mines, or send them in via mass driver from elsewhere in the system. If you want to resupply, you will also need to ship in some maintenance supplies (if you don't have any planetary maintenance facilities to build them).
